SA media darling Melissa Reddy speaks on Sky Sports exit

A UK-based South African journalist has broken her silence after being among several individuals let go by Sky Sports. Here's a look!

The Story

British television giant Sky Sports confirmed the departure of seven recognisable journalists and presenters this week.

This included Reddy, who is said to have been with the broadcaster for the past three years.

Reddy primarily covered news related to English giants Manchester United and Liverpool.

She has since penned a lengthy statement on Instagram regarding her exit from Sky Sports.

She wrote: "ELEVENTH!!! season of Premier League coverage done and I’ve called time on three years at Sky. I’ll still be doing bits and bobs for them.

"But I’m genuinely soooo excited to share all the things I’ll be working on soon, which will allow me to focus on my strengths and passions. For those that have BEEN asking for the past five years, YES - that will include new books."

She also reflected on some of the challenges she has faced as a South African woman of colour working in English media.

"After the first press conference I covered in England all those years back, a journalist turned to the press officer and said 'why are you letting them come over here and take our jobs. You just want a little lick, don’t you?!'" Reddy added.

"I would love to be able to say that things have changed in that regard, but alas… the abuse as a foreign woman of colour in this sphere never ceases. I will always be stronger than the hate; I know who I am, I know the substance of my work.

"You can’t dim the light of someone who learned how to shine in the dark. The messages I’ve received from managers, players, club staff, my Sky and wider industry colleagues - people who know me, my journey and sacrifices over the past decade - carry more weight than any of the nasty noise. Let’s cook."
